Hello I have a established Halichoeres melanurus. tank is a 70G display w/ 20G sump.

I was wondering if I put a wrasse in an acclimation box i could possibly one or two more wrasses? Is that pushing it for this size system?

I was wondering if i could add a Halichoeres chrysus or Paracheilinus mccoskeri

It highly depends on the temperament and how established your wrasses are.

I have an established Jade (he’s been established for 4 years now) and supposedly this species is aggressive and just outright nasty, I’ve had the opposite with my maturing male. I have been able to add several wrasses after him.

My Iridis however, he’s been established for 4 years now and I have to be careful when I add wrasses as he has been relatively boisterous towards them. And this species is said to be incredibly peaceful.
